The British policy of indirect rule sought to
-
A.
encourage the educated elite to participate in local administration -
B.
make the indigenous political institutions adapt to British system of Government -
C.
use indigenous political institutions to serve British interest -
D.
promote co-operation between the educated elite and the indigenous rulers..
Correct Answer: Option C
Explanation
The British saw no reason to dismantle the administrative system on ground before their coming as it was efficient.
